    Visualizing 50 Meters: Real-World Comparisons

    Visualizing abstract measurements like 50 meters can be challenging. Let's use some familiar comparisons to help you grasp this scale:

    • Building Heights: A typical 15-story building is approximately 50 meters tall. Imagine looking up at a building of that height – that's a substantial distance. This is a useful benchmark for many urban environments.

    • Trees: Some of the tallest trees in the world, like the coast redwood or giant sequoia, can easily surpass 50 meters in height. Envision these majestic giants reaching for the sky. This helps contextualize the height in a natural environment.

    • Sports Fields: While not directly vertical, 50 meters is roughly half the length of a standard American football field (100 yards ≈ 91.4 meters). This is a helpful analogy for understanding the linear extent of 50 meters.

    • Swimming Pools: Imagine a standard-sized Olympic swimming pool; it’s approximately 50 meters long. Thinking about this linear perspective might provide a different perspective on the scale of 50 meters.

    • Residential Buildings: A 5-7 story residential building would typically be around the 50 meter mark.

    These comparisons provide a relatable context for visualizing 50 meters, bridging the gap between the abstract unit of measurement and tangible examples from daily life.

    Beyond the Visual: Mathematical and Scientific Perspectives

    While visualization is essential, understanding 50 meters also requires a mathematical perspective. We can relate it to other units of measurement:

    • Kilometers (km): 50 meters is equal to 0.05 kilometers. This demonstrates the relationship between meters and kilometers.

    • Centimeters (cm): 50 meters is equal to 5000 centimeters. This shows the relationship between meters and centimeters.

    • Millimeters (mm): 50 meters is equal to 50,000 millimeters. This highlights the difference in scale between meters and millimeters.

    • Feet and Inches: Approximately 164 feet (or 1968 inches). This conversion helps individuals more familiar with the imperial system understand the measurement.

    These conversions underscore the versatility of the metric system and its adaptability to various contexts.

    Frequently Asked Questions (FAQs)

    Here are some frequently asked questions about 50 meters:

    • Q: How tall is a 50-meter building in stories? A: A 50-meter building is approximately 15-17 stories tall, depending on the ceiling height of each floor.

    • Q: How many football fields is 50 meters? A: 50 meters is roughly half the length of a standard American football field (100 yards).

    • Q: What is the equivalent of 50 meters in feet? A: 50 meters is approximately 164 feet.

    • Q: Can a person jump 50 meters vertically? A: No, humans are incapable of jumping 50 meters vertically. This highlights the significant scale of 50 meters.

    • Q: Are there any natural objects that reach 50 meters in height? A: Yes, some of the tallest trees in the world easily reach or exceed 50 meters in height. Certain cliffs and rock formations may also reach this height.
